Output 7303548f1630d9f54600e0c14409e571118dc1a9de636e12ea4481801166bbd8:7

value
15504
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e176d7c030e14d29dd46bf4d90095a81400ddc8d1afeaad72dc01ac825fb1346
address
tb1pu9md0spsu9xjnh2xhaxeqz26s9qqmhydrtl244edcqdvsf0mzdrqnfqzfw
transaction
7303548f1630d9f54600e0c14409e571118dc1a9de636e12ea4481801166bbd8
confirmations
11052
spent
true